The section dealing with the medical examination of the victim of rape as inserted by Criminal Procedure (Amendment) Act, 2005 (25 of 2005) is:
section 164A
section 166A
section 166B
section 53A.
- Section 164A: This section was inserted by the Criminal Procedure (Amendment) Act, 2005. It specifically deals with the medical examination of a person who is the victim of offenses like rape.
- Correct Answer
- Section 166A: This section relates to public servants who disobey directions under law related to the investigation of certain offenses.
- Section 166B: This section deals with the non-treatment of victims by hospitals during emergencies and punishment related to it.
- Section 53A: This section deals with the examination of a person accused of rape and is not related to the victim's examination.
